Strong's G4514 – Ῥωμαῖος Rhōmaios

Roman, a Roman citizen

Ῥωμαῖος occurs 12 times in the New Testament

Roman; subst: a Roman citizen. From Rhome; Romaean, i.e. Roman.

Ῥωμαῖός — Occurs 4 times as — Adjective - Nominative Masculine Singular — e.g. Acts 23:29
Ῥωμαῖοι — Occurs 3 times as — Adjective - Nominative Masculine Plural — e.g. John 16:48
Ῥωμαίοις — Occurs 2 times as — Adjective - Dative Masculine Plural — e.g. Acts 25:21
Ῥωμαίους — Occurs 1 time as — Adjective - Accusative Masculine Plural — Acts 16:37
Ῥωμαῖον — Occurs 1 time as — Adjective - Accusative Masculine Singular — Acts 22:25
Ῥωμαίων — Occurs 1 time as — Adjective - Genitive Masculine Plural — Acts 28:17
